
More than 1,100 migrants arrived in the UK after crossing the English Channel on Saturday, the highest number recorded on a single day so far this year.
The latest Home Office figures show that 1,194 migrants arrived in 18 boats.
It brings the annual total so far to 14,811, up 42% on this time last year.
Defence Secretary John Healey has called the scenes of migrants being picked up by smugglers “like a taxi” to be brought to the UK “shocking”.
He said it is a “really big problem” that French police are unable to intervene to intercept boats in shallow waters.
